Southern Copper set a production target of 1.06M tons of copper for 2029, citing progress on its Tia Maria project, which is now 42% complete. The company reported record sales, adjusted EBITDA, and net income for Q2 2026 during its earnings call.
Management attributed the strong performance to favorable supply and demand dynamics in the copper market. The Tia Maria project, once operational, is expected to bolster output and support long-term growth.
